Output 99d2901667238efc9d4a683bd89649b30a194fa7ebd40b152efbb178a0c6b882:0

value
1580821
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 2ef0dc9562cf65ce9ecda41ac3b026ea9c2101d1 OP_EQUALVERIFY OP_CHECKSIG
address
15HCdBkVFsgat7qatei9mXRybBsUMJpwFm
transaction
99d2901667238efc9d4a683bd89649b30a194fa7ebd40b152efbb178a0c6b882
confirmations
431905
spent
true